TAMA

Daily Japanese conversation practice. No tutor required.

What it does

Practice realistic Japanese conversations by voice or text, get clear feedback, save useful vocabulary, and review it with spaced repetition. Free and open source for macOS, Windows, and Linux, using local models or your own API keys.

Practice realistic Japanese conversations by voice or text, get clear feedback, and review what you learn with TAMA.

Practice realistic conversations by voice or text, get clear feedback, and review what you learn. Practice everyday Japanese with an AI conversation partner. Order food, check into a hotel, or make small talk. Speak by voice or type, then get clear feedback on what to improve. TAMA summarizes each session and gives you a clear suggestion for what to practice next. Save useful vocabulary from the conversation directly to your flashcards. Save words from your sessions and let spaced repetition handle the rest.   • I trained a 125M-parameter transformer to autocomplete piano performances in real time (~108 notes/sec on an iPhone 15). The idea is basically GitHub Copilot or Tabnine, except instead of prompting it with code, you prompt it by playing a few notes on a MIDI piano. The model then continues what you played, entirely on-device. The app is free if anyone wants to try it. Happy to answer questions about the model, training, Core ML, or the many things that didn't work.

  • Hey HN, Henry from Cactus here! We previously released Cactus Needle, a 14MB agentic LLM for tool call, device use, and structured extraction for phones, wearables, smart homes, small robots and microcontrollers. We got really great feedback here, and have now incorporated the suggestions to release Needle 2. The whole model is a single 14MB binary that runs a full session in 28MB of RAM; 45m parameters at 2bit compression.
